I have to admit a tweep on twitter the other day commented, "carrot and stick" as I complained about how much I had spent because it was No Tax Weekend in Missouri, and I had to look up what it meant. My good friend, Wikipedia, told me it was, " an idiom that refers to a policy of offering a combination of rewards and punishment to induce behavior...the driver would tie a carrot on a string to a long stick and dangle it in front of the donkey, just out of its reach. As the donkey moved forward to get the carrot, it pulled the cart and the driver so that the carrot would always remain out of reach." Ok, I get it.
